How to schedule a meeting
- In many positions you often have to schedule a meeting with someone else. However, the back and forth of you and the other person trying to figure out a time to meet can become a headache and a distraction. Let's talk about a few things to help scheduling meetings go a bit smoother. First, try to schedule quick meetings. Google Calendar has a built-in feature for this called speedy meetings. This automatically schedules, rather than an hour meeting, a 50-minute meeting, leaving 10 minutes of buffer space at the end. Or rather than a half an hour meeting, a 25-minute meeting. Whether or not you are using Google Calendar, I recommend you make speedy meetings a common practice when scheduling appointments with other people. It will help you be more relaxed, help give you transition time for the next meeting, and help you both be more focused during the time that you meet together.
